Websphere Administrator Resume
Synopsis:
- 6+ years in Installation, Configuration, Trouble-Shooting and Maintenance of IBM WebSphere V7.0/V6.1/V6.0.2/5.1/5.0.x, IBM HTTP Server 1.3/2.0/6.1/7.0, Apache Web server 1.3/2.0/2.2 on different UNIX flavors.
- Expertise in installing and supporting IBM HTTP Server/Apache, Oracle 9i,My SQL, DB2 UDB 7.2/8.1 on Windows and UNIX.
- Involved in deploying and troubleshooting applications in Quality Assurance, Pre Production and Production Environment.
- Installation, deployment & maintenance of Web Sphere Process Servers.
- Configured Nodes, Data Sources, Virtual Hosts, configuring Servlet Engines, Session Managers including planning, installation and configuration of WebSphere Application Server.
- Installed, configured and deployed websphere portal 7.1, 6.x.
- Troubleshooted JVM related problems in portal environment.
- Creation of JDBC providers, datasources, configuring connection pool etc.
- Creation of JMS MQ queue connection factory, queue destinations, listeners etc.
- Experience in integrating databases like Oracle, UDB/DB2, and SQL Server for WebSphere Connectivity.
- Solid expertise in prerequisite, topology planning and installation planning of WebSphere / UNIX on different environments like Development, Pre-Production.
- Installing SSL certificates and enabling Global Security for the Application Server and Single Sign On using Site Minder to secure Enterprise applications.
- Experienced in tuning, security, upgrade, backup & recovery of IBM WebSphere Application Server on AIX, Sun Solaris, Linux (Red Hat).
- Implemented Work Load Management (WLM) using Cloning, Session Management, Load balancing and Clustering techniques including Horizontal and Vertical Cloning for failover and backup/recovery processes.
- Created and Managed WebSphere environmental variables for Data Sources and JDBCDriver paths on AIX, Linux and Solaris platforms.
- Involved in development of JACL, Jython and shell scripts to automate the WebSphere regular maintenance tasks.
- Deployed J2EE applications on Web Sphere Application Servers,Web sphere Enterprise Service Bus.
- Configured SSL on WebSphere, IIS, Apache, iPlanet and Site Minder v.4/5/6.
- Experience in Software upgrades, O/S upgrades, applying fixes and patches to AIX,Solaris and Linux Operating Systems.
- Experience on Monitoring Tools like Wily, Tivoli.
- Collection of JVM statistics, garbage collection data for monitoring the heap and physical memory.
- Developed Cron jobs for scheduled tasks like providing server status and other maintenance jobs.
- Experience in 24X7 on-call production support and troubleshooting problems related to Web Servers, WebSphere Application Server, MQ Series and Database in Managing security, organization and remote computing issues.
